TRADE PARLEY WITH N.Z. CANBERRA, May 10. The Minis’ter of Customs (Air White) who will leave Sydney on May 24th for Wellington, to undertake negotiations iwith the New Zealand Government for a new trade agreement Avith Australia, will be accompanied by the Comptroller-General of Customs (Mr E. Abbott) by an officer from the Trade Treaties branch of the Customs Department, and by an officer of the Commerce Department. Mr White will be in New Zealand for about a fortnight. CONSUL’S STATUS. CANBERRA, May 9. The Minister for External Affairs, Air George Pearce, stated that the refusal to grant Consuls in Australia the right of private entree at levees was not discourtesy. He added that the Consuls in Australia had no diplomatic status, nor were they given special precedence over local' officials at public functions.
